Courier Terms

Conditions of Service

  1. The sender shall declare the content of consignment(s) accurately. If any false declaration is made by the sender, the sender shall be liable for any responsibility and loss incurred. The sender shall also compensate any loss incurred to Three Lines International Express Limited (“the company”).
  2. The shipment waybill of the company is not transferable.
  3. The company do not ship the following items:
    • Prohibited, combustible, perishable goods or dangerous goods which are
      poisoned, explosive, corrosive and radioactive;
    • Drugs or any utensils or relevant prohibited items of drug-taking;
    • Pornographic materials;
    • Counterfeit, pirated goods which infringe on trademark, copyright or intellectual property rights;
    • Currency, bullion, jewellery, antiques with value, precious metals and stones or negotiable securities;
    • Live animals, plants or seeds;
    • Letters for which the content is controversial, religious or political sensitive to certain countries;
    • Restricted items for import or prohibited items by International Covenant;
    • Goods which will endanger the safety of air transport.
  4. Whenever necessary or on the request of a government authority, the Company shall have the right to unpack the consignment(s) for inspection of the Company or the government authority.

  6. The Company shall not be liable for compensation if there is any loss or damage to the consignment(s) includes the secondary packaging and the contents of the consignment(s) during the course of delivery.
  7. The Company shall not be liable for compensation for the loss of the entire batch/lot of the consignment(s) during the course of delivery due to the reason of a force majeure event such as war, typhoon, earthquake and flooding. Other types of compensation shall be made as follows:
    • Re-delivery would be arranged for free if the consignment(s) is/are document(s) or non-document(s). The maximum compensation offered by the Company would be equal to three times of the delivery fee per shipping unit or HK$5,000, whichever is less, in the case that re-delivery cannot be arranged;
    • Any compensation request should be made in writing to the Company within 30 days after the date of shipment, attached with relevant supporting document(s);
    • In the case that the value of the consignment(s) is over three times of the Company’s delivery fee or HK$5,000, whichever is less, the sender shall be liable for purchasing an insurance against the consignment(s) from the insurance company and be liable for all insurance costs.
